A TEENAGER has beaten thousands of aspiring catwalk stars to land a place in the final of a national modelling competition.

Emily Hadfield, of Shakespeare Road, Eynsham, is one of 25 contestants to reach the last stage of Top Model UK 2010.

The 17-year-old, who is 5ft 10in, said: “I am quite nervous but also quite excited as well.”

Size eight Emily, who studies travel and tourism at Oxford and Cherwell Valley College, said she had always dreamed of being a model.

She said: “I would really love to model, it’s my passion. My friends are really proud of me.”

Mum Elaine said: “She has always been interested in modelling and has been trying to break into modelling with different agencies but then she entered this competition.

“It’s amazing really; 3,000 people applied online for the competition. Out of all the people who entered, to get through to the final 25 is brilliant for her. I am thrilled to bits.”

Mother and daughter travelled to London in September for an interview, after she was selected from the thousands of applicants.

The teenager will perform a choreographed catwalk for a panel of judges at the Hilton Metropole, in London, to try to win a modelling contract on Saturday, March 13.

Emily, who has hazel eyes and auburn hair, said that other than modelling, her hobbies include going to the gym and spending time with her friends. She added her model idol is Lily Cole.

A separate text poll for the public will also take place to find an additional winner.
